Lucy🐾

Hi, I'm Lucy! My story began when I was just a puppy. I was bought by a family along with my brother “ Pixel”, but from the age of 2 months to one year, I was tied in the courtyard. During this time, I developed a severe eye infection that wasn't treated, which led to my blindness. Despite this, I assure you, I am very smart! I've learned how to walk next to you and sit on command. With a bit of patience, I can learn very quickly. I can even learn the layout of the house so I won't bump into anything. You will be surprised by my capabilities. I get very attached to my human and absolutely love cuddling and giving kisses. I'm very gentle with everyone I meet and try to play with other dogs, too. I just need a chance to have a loving home. It wasn’t my fault that I became blind, and if I had a choice, I would have gone to the vet myself to be treated. I hope to find a heart that can see my real soul, beyond my disabilities. Love, Lucy
